Smith.ai
Best forStructural engineering firms with high-value clients who require a human-like experience for complex or emotional inquiries, especially those in regulated or client-sensitive environments.
Smith.ai offers a hybrid AI and human receptionist model that has become a trusted choice for structural engineering firms in 2026 seeking a balance between automation and personal touch. According to their website, the platform combines AI-powered call screening with a North America-based team of over 500 live agents, ensuring complex or sensitive inquiries are handled with empathy and discretion. Their AI receptionist answers calls instantly, qualifies leads through natural conversation, and books appointments directly into Google Calendar or CRM platforms like HubSpot and Salesforce. The system leverages natural language understanding to interpret caller intent, even during interruptions or off-script dialogue, and supports bilingual English/Spanish interactions to expand reach. Smith.ai also provides call recording, detailed call summaries, and payment collection capabilities—allowing callers to pay deposits or schedule site visits directly via phone. With over 5,000 app integrations via Zapier, it offers flexibility for firms using diverse tech stacks. Their per-call pricing model avoids per-minute overages, making it cost-effective for variable call patterns during project bidding or site inspection seasons. The platform’s Call Intelligence Dashboard gives visibility into call trends, lead sources, and conversion data, enabling data-driven decision-making. For structural engineers, this means consistent lead capture after hours, during holidays, or when teams are on-site, without sacrificing professionalism. The system’s ability to escalate to a live agent ensures that high-stakes client discussions—such as those involving project timelines, structural concerns, or compliance questions—are handled with nuance and care. Smith.ai is trusted by 5,000+ businesses and has earned 4.8-star ratings on Clutch and Trustpilot, reflecting its reliability and customer satisfaction.

Quo (formerly OpenPhone)
Best forStructural engineering firms that need a cost-effective, scalable AI answering service with real-time access to call data and integration into their existing phone system.
Quo, formerly OpenPhone, offers a modern AI-powered answering service called Sona, which is designed to help construction and engineering firms capture every lead without missing a single call. According to their website, Sona greets callers, answers questions, and captures detailed messages according to your business needs. The platform integrates directly into your business phone system, ensuring that your team has access to call summaries, transcripts, and recordings minutes after a call ends. This eliminates information silos that are common with traditional answering services, where conversations happen outside your business phone. For structural engineers, this means your project managers can review emergency requests, site supervisors can share updates on material orders, and office staff can communicate any scheduling changes—all without missing a single detail. Sona operates directly within Quo, and you can customize it to reflect your business’s service areas, business hours, and project types. For example, you can program Sona to highlight past local projects to a potential client or share your service area limits if a residential customer is too far away. Quo is trusted by over 90,000 businesses and has earned a 'Highest Satisfaction' rating on G2, based on 3,000+ reviews. The platform is also backed by $105M in funding, signaling strong market confidence. Sona’s per-call pricing model is cost-effective, with $49 per month for 50 calls and additional calls at $0.99 each. It also excludes AI phone calls that last less than 15 seconds, so spam calls and wrong dials aren’t charged to you. This predictable pricing makes budgeting easier and helps prevent surprise overages.

MAP Communications
Best forStructural engineering firms that need a reliable, customizable after-hours answering service with strong emergency response capabilities and integration with common scheduling tools.
MAP Communications offers a fully customized after-hours answering service that is ideal for structural engineering firms seeking reliable, 24/7 coverage with a personal touch. According to their website, their after-hours answering service is the affordable, cost-effective solution for companies looking to provide continuous customer support and capture additional sales leads. They support a wide range of industries, including construction, property management, medical, legal, and emergency restoration. The service is completely customizable, helping clients across industries by developing a dynamic script whereby callers believe they are dealing directly with your business. Their team of trained operators can take messages, forward calls, schedule appointments, or provide general information about your business. MAP Communications emphasizes that their service is not just about answering calls—it’s about building trust and confidence in your business. Their after-hours service is available 365 days a year, and they offer emergency dispatching, on-call schedule management, and secure messaging. The platform integrates seamlessly with your preferred appointment scheduling tools, including Google Calendar, Calendly, and Setmore. They also provide real-time notifications via email or text, ensuring you stay up to date with urgent calls or messages. With an employee-owned culture and a focus on disaster recovery, MAP Communications positions itself as a reliable partner for businesses that need consistent, high-quality service. Their pricing starts at $39/month with no included minutes, and additional calls are priced at $1.09–$1.15 per minute.
